CHAPTER 6: The Spice of Life
— — —
“Blue rabbit pictures? That’s your idea?” Alyssa asked with obvious skepticism in her tone.
“See, no one has been able to replicate the symbol,” Jack continued, “but I have a recording.” He pointed to the cybernetic implant in his head as best he could while carrying the bags of food. “It has a twenty-four-hour log, which we are still within.”
Triss pursed her lips. “You know, that might actually work.”
“Yeah,” Alyssa mused, “if they use that symbol as a safe passcode, we could probably get ourselves inside.”
“And, we can send a message summoning everyone in the organization to the base, if we can get a contact list,” Jack added.
The captain’s eye lit up. “We have a list of the Perfect Touch locations. The branches were all listed in the contract—I read over it while we were in transit.”
Jack raised his one good eyebrow. “Oh, sure, now you read it, after it’s signed.”
“Do you ever read those multi-page documents filled with legalese?” she asked.
He shook his head.
Alyssa flourished her hand. “Well, there you go.”
“At any rate, we can send a message to those locations now using a blue rabbit digital stamp to verify authenticity,” Triss said. “That way, the associates will all be there when we tip off the Vorlox.”
“Is there enough transit time for them to get there?” Alyssa asked.
“Well, we stopped for a while, and we aren’t going at maximum hyperspace speed,” Triss said.
“Maybe set the meeting for an hour after our expected arrival? That would give some extra time for the associates to travel,” Jack suggested.
Alyssa nodded. “Okay, assuming this works, we’ll still need to figure out where they are keeping the IDs and anything else valuable enough worth the time and effort to steal.”
“We can figure out the internal layout once we’re in the computer network,” Triss told her. “Get me inside and I’ll take care of it from there.”
Alyssa adjusted her grip on the bags of food in her hands. “I imagine there’s no talking you out of this.”
“Not likely, no,” Jack replied. “May well save the time and energy and just embrace the plan.”
“It’s not a plan. It’s an idea,” she countered.
“It’ll be a plan by the time we do it.” He smiled. “Just think of all the good loot that will be in there, given a gang of this caliber.”
“Yeah, that’s what concerns me. If this doesn’t go well, we’re dead—or worse.”
Triss shook her head. “You should know by now that the tough guys are never as tough as they want you to think, the guards are terrible at their jobs, and we have stupid-good luck that always seems to see us through.”
“I worry about that luck will run out.”
“Not anytime soon. Not so long as we have each other.” Triss grinned. “Let’s get our people fed and then we can worry about the details.”
Alyssa sighed. “All right. I guess I have at least one more crazy venture left in me.”
Jack grinned. “Good, because we were going to make you go anyway.
